Transaction 66ba3548b684f206d762fe70cf6b46862467934285718eb7059435f059bd35ad

1 Input
2 Outputs
  • 66ba3548b684f206d762fe70cf6b46862467934285718eb7059435f059bd35ad:0
  • value  29440456475
    address  1WXo6KEP1Sa3goXNRJ1bjgEdE8adGFVc6
  • 66ba3548b684f206d762fe70cf6b46862467934285718eb7059435f059bd35ad:1
  • value  14233618
    address  1LcNfftCmdZxxSdAgLTuZAtCwMxzsgqwwm